What is the name of the Thai soup? Tom Yum soup is the most popular Thai soup. In Thai, “tom” translates into “boiled” and “yum” refers to the traditional sour, salty and spicy flavor found in lots of Thai dishes.

Why does coconut oil smell like soap?

So why does coconut oil taste like soap? Unrefined coconut oil is rich in lauric acid which is one of the most common fatty acids used to make soap. So in fact, it’s more that soap tastes like coconut oil, not vice versa!

Is coconut palm sugar the same as palm oil?

In fact, the opposite is most likely true. Palm sugar offers a viable alternative to the palm oil industry for local communities. Unlike palm oil, palm sugar is naturally produced in a sustainable, eco-friendly way, as trees are maintained for their sap instead of being cut down.

What does putting coconut oil in chocolate do?

We like to combine coconut oil and melted chocolate so that the chocolate hardens faster and a little thicker. The coconut oil makes the chocolate act like a chocolate magic shell. It’s not essential—and doesn’t add much flavor at all—but we recommend it because it makes the chocolate much smoother to work with.

How can you tell if coconut cream is bad?

When coconut cream goes bad, it is typically accompanied by a sour or rancid smell. If your coconut cream is in the fridge, you may notice swelling or bulging of the container. If either of these signs occurs, you should discard your coconut cream. Separation of the cream does not mean it has spoiled.
